One week from today, the wrestlers of the WIAC will be battling for their right to compete at the NCAA Div. III National Championships. The WIAC has proven to be one of the toughest conferences in the country and every match is a battle. Next Sunday will be no different. We here at La Crosse are getting ready for a knock ‘em down drag ‘em out fight to the top of the conference podium.
Most of the ten guys competing at conference have had a couple weeks off of competing and are chomping at the bit to shake hands with someone not in La Crosse workout gear. We have continued to have morning run/lifts and good, hard practices in the afternoon. We are fine tuning with individual workouts and making those small adjustments every wrestler needs. The coaching staff has been cutting down the number of minutes on the mat as we are getting in there, getting done what we need to get done, and getting out of there.
Speaking of the coaching staff… Coach Malecek is the smartest coach I’ve ever had when it comes to having his wrestlers physically and mentally ready to go at the right time of the year. We have all believed in his system and in effect have ten guys ready to compete at the conference tournament with fresh legs and minds.
